Mastering Excel is an essential skill, especially when it comes to calculating hours between two times. Whether you are managing a project timeline, calculating employee work hours, or analyzing time-related data, Excel provides efficient ways to handle these calculations. In this guide, we will explore various methods to calculate hours between two times effortlessly while also sharing tips and common mistakes to avoid.
Understanding Time Formats in Excel
Before diving into calculations, it's crucial to understand how Excel handles time. Excel stores time as a fraction of a day. For example, 12:00 PM (noon) is represented as 0.5, while 6:00 AM is represented as 0.25. This means that calculations involving times should consider this fractional representation.
Basic Time Calculation
To calculate the difference between two times, you can simply subtract the earlier time from the later one. Here's how:
-
Enter the Start and End Times:
- In cell A1, type the start time (e.g.,
08:00
). - In cell A2, type the end time (e.g.,
17:30
).
- In cell A1, type the start time (e.g.,
-
Calculate the Difference:
- In cell A3, enter the formula
=A2-A1
.
- In cell A3, enter the formula
-
Format the Result:
- If the result appears in a time format (like
09:30
), you can convert it to hours by formatting it as a number or using the formula=(A2-A1)*24
to show the result in hours as a decimal.
- If the result appears in a time format (like
Advanced Techniques
While the basic subtraction method works for straightforward cases, more complex scenarios can arise. Here are a few advanced techniques to enhance your time calculations.
Using the TEXT Function for Custom Formats
If you want to display the result in a more custom format, you can use the TEXT function. This allows you to show the calculated hours and minutes in a readable way. For example:
- In cell A4, type
=TEXT(A2-A1, "h:mm")
. This formula will show the time difference formatted as hours and minutes.
Calculating Total Hours Including Breaks
If you're accounting for breaks in a work scenario, you can adjust your calculation as follows:
-
Input Break Duration:
- Enter the break duration in cell A5 (e.g.,
01:00
for one hour).
- Enter the break duration in cell A5 (e.g.,
-
Subtract Break from Total:
- In cell A6, enter the formula
=A2-A1-A5
.
- In cell A6, enter the formula
-
Display Total Hours:
- Use
=(A6)*24
to convert it into a decimal format for easier readability.
- Use
Common Mistakes to Avoid
Even the most seasoned Excel users can trip up when dealing with time calculations. Here are some common pitfalls and how to avoid them:
-
Forgetting to Format Cells:
- Always ensure that your time cells are formatted correctly. A simple misformat can lead to inaccurate calculations.
-
Rounding Issues:
- Be cautious when converting time to hours. Multiplying by 24 can sometimes lead to rounding errors, especially when displaying decimals.
-
Crossing Over Midnight:
- When calculating shifts that extend past midnight, the formula should account for the transition. Use
=IF(A2<A1, A2+1-A1, A2-A1)
to resolve this issue.
- When calculating shifts that extend past midnight, the formula should account for the transition. Use
-
Not Accounting for AM/PM:
- Ensure that the times entered are in the correct format (AM/PM) to avoid confusion and calculation errors.
Troubleshooting Common Issues
Here are a few troubleshooting tips to resolve common issues:
-
Result Shows a Negative Value: This usually indicates that your end time is earlier than your start time. Verify the times you’ve entered.
-
Decimal Result Instead of Hours: If you're getting a decimal instead of the expected time, check your formatting. You may need to multiply your result by 24 for a clear hour format.
-
Hours Do Not Calculate Correctly: If your result seems incorrect, review the times for typos and ensure they are in the correct time format (HH:MM).
Practical Example Scenario
Imagine you're managing a team, and you need to track the hours worked by employees. Here’s how you could set this up in your spreadsheet:
Employee Name | Start Time | End Time | Break Duration | Total Hours Worked |
---|---|---|---|---|
John Doe | 08:00 | 17:00 | 01:00 | =(C2-B2-D2)*24 |
Jane Smith | 09:00 | 18:30 | 00:30 | =(C3-B3-D3)*24 |
Frequently Asked Questions
<div class="faq-section"> <div class="faq-container"> <h2>Frequently Asked Questions</h2> <div class="faq-item"> <div class="faq-question"> <h3>How do I calculate the total hours worked over multiple days?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Add the total hours for each day and ensure that each day's calculation follows the format provided earlier.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>Can I calculate hours worked with breaks included?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Yes! Just subtract the break time from the total hours worked as described in the break calculation section.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>What if my shift crosses over midnight?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Use the conditional formula to account for the midnight transition, adding 1 to the end time if it's earlier than the start time.</p> </div> </div> </div> </div>
Remember, practicing these techniques and familiarizing yourself with Excel's features will make you proficient in managing time data. Take the time to explore more functions and tricks available in Excel.
In summary, calculating hours between two times in Excel can be done easily using simple formulas or advanced techniques depending on your needs. By following the tips outlined above and avoiding common mistakes, you can master this essential skill effectively.
<p class="pro-note">🛠️Pro Tip: Always double-check your time formats to ensure accurate calculations!</p>